The Chongqing Xiangyu Salt Chemical Gasification Energy-Saving Upgrade Project is located in the Salt Chemical Industrial Park in Wanzhou District, Chongqing. The construction scale includes a 300,000-ton/year ammonia synthesis plant, an air separation unit, a gasification unit, a purification unit, along with associated utility systems and auxiliary facilities. The completion of this project represents an innovation in the energy-saving process technologies for existing ammonia synthesis plants; by reducing energy consumption, it plays a significant role in effectively controlling the overall environmental emissions in the Three Gorges Reservoir area. Project Overview: The gasification energy-saving technology upgrade project of Chongqing Xiangyu Salt Chemical Co., Ltd. is located at plot B10-05/04 in the Longbao Tuantuan IV management unit of Chongqing Wanzhou Salt and Gas Chemical Park (an open area to the south of the company’s existing factory). With an investment of 1.5 billion yuan, the existing gasification units will be upgraded in this open area to the south of the factory; the project will utilize two Jinhua reactors, with a gasification pressure of 6.5 MPaG and a total gas flow rate of 80,000 Nm3/h (CO+H2), thereby replacing the existing atmospheric-pressure fixed-bed gasification system. The newly acquired land for the project covers an area of 122,000 m2; the existing vacant space within the factory complex is utilized for 15,030 m2, while the land used for buildings and structures amounts to 54,820 m2 ; An additional area will be created on the south side of the existing plant, where new units for coal grinding and slurry preparation, gasification, shift reaction, low-temperature methanol washing, liquid nitrogen washing, ammonia synthesis, and sulfur recovery will be built. An air separation unit will be constructed using the existing plant facilities, and as a result of these upgrades, the total annual production capacity of synthetic ammonia will increase from 200,000 tons to 300,000 tons per year. This project involves technical upgrades to the key machines and equipment that consume the most raw coal and energy, in order to improve their technical performance. High-efficiency catalysts are used, and energy-saving process innovations are applied to existing ammonia synthesis plants to reduce the emission of waste materials, thereby achieving energy savings and reduced consumption. This approach helps to effectively control the overall environmental emissions in the Three Gorges Reservoir area ; This project utilizes advanced international and domestic DCS automation control systems as well as a separate SIS system, which will significantly enhance the level of automation and safety and control, thereby creating favorable conditions for the sustainable development of the enterprise. The project’s technical solution is as follows: for gasification, the advanced 6.5MPa third-generation water-coal slurry pressurized gasification technology developed by Jinhua is utilized; for shift reaction, the most advanced and energy-efficient isothermal sulfur-tolerant shift technology currently available in China is used ; The purification section utilizes the most advanced low-temperature methanol washing and liquid nitrogen washing processes available both domestically and internationally; the energy-intensive pressure swing adsorption process has been eliminated, as has the copper washing process, whose use is restricted. Ammonia synthesis is carried out using patented technology from Casali in Switzerland, with an operating pressure of ≤15.0 MPa. The compressors are all driven by centrifugal steam turbines, which makes the facility safer, more environmentally friendly, and more energy-efficient.
